
Excel打开显示号怎么改为文本格式
将Excel中的数字格式转换为文本格式有以下几种方法:使用文本格式工具、添加单引号、使用公式、批量转换。 其中,使用文本格式工具是最直接和高效的方法,下面将详细介绍这种方法的操作步骤和应用场景。
一、使用文本格式工具
1. 选择单元格或区域
首先,选择需要将数字格式转换为文本格式的单元格或区域。可以通过点击某个单元格,或者拖动鼠标选择多个单元格。
2. 打开“单元格格式”对话框
在选择好单元格或区域后,右键点击鼠标,选择“设置单元格格式”选项,或者使用快捷键Ctrl+1打开“单元格格式”对话框。
3. 选择“文本”格式
在“单元格格式”对话框中,找到“数字”选项卡,然后选择“文本”格式。点击“确定”按钮完成设置。这样,选中的单元格将被转换为文本格式。
二、添加单引号
1. 手动添加单引号
在需要输入数字的单元格中,手动在数字前面添加一个单引号(')。Excel会自动将带有单引号的内容识别为文本格式。例如,将数字12345输入为'12345。
2. 批量添加单引号
如果需要批量转换,可以通过VBA宏来实现。打开Excel中的“开发工具”选项卡,选择“宏”按钮,输入以下代码:
Sub AddSingleQuote()
Dim cell As Range
For Each cell In Selection
cell.Value = "'" & cell.Value
Next cell
End Sub
运行该宏后,选中的单元格中的内容将自动添加单引号并转换为文本格式。
三、使用公式
1. 使用TEXT函数
在需要转换的单元格旁边,输入公式=TEXT(A1,"0"),其中A1是需要转换的单元格地址。TEXT函数可以将数字转换为文本格式,并可以指定显示格式。
2. 使用CONCATENATE函数
另一种方法是使用CONCATENATE函数,例如=CONCATENATE(A1),也可以达到将数字转换为文本格式的效果。
四、批量转换
1. 使用“查找和替换”功能
首先,选择需要转换的单元格区域。然后,按Ctrl+H打开“查找和替换”对话框。在“查找内容”中输入一个空格,在“替换为”中也输入一个空格。点击“全部替换”,Excel会将选中的单元格内容替换为文本格式。
2. 使用数据导入功能
将数据导入到Excel时,可以选择将某列数据导入为文本格式。在导入向导中,选择“文本”格式,这样导入的数据将自动转换为文本格式。
五、使用Power Query
1. 导入数据到Power Query
首先,将数据导入到Power Query中。选择数据所在的表格,然后点击“数据”选项卡中的“从表格/范围”按钮。
2. 转换数据类型
在Power Query编辑器中,选择需要转换的列,右键点击列标题,选择“更改类型”中的“文本”选项。完成转换后,点击“关闭并加载”按钮,将数据加载回Excel。
六、使用第三方工具
1. 安装第三方插件
有许多第三方Excel插件可以帮助进行批量转换,如Kutools for Excel。安装这些插件后,可以使用插件提供的批量转换功能。
2. 使用插件进行转换
根据插件的功能,选择需要转换的单元格区域,然后使用插件提供的转换工具,将数字格式转换为文本格式。
七、注意事项
1. 保留数据精度
在转换数字格式为文本格式时,需要注意保留数据的精度。例如,对于小数点后的位数,需要在转换前进行处理。
2. 避免数据丢失
在进行批量转换时,建议先备份数据,以避免意外操作导致的数据丢失。
3. 确保数据一致性
在批量转换过程中,需要确保数据的一致性。例如,某些单元格可能包含公式,需要在转换前进行检查和处理。
八、总结
将Excel中的数字格式转换为文本格式有多种方法,具体选择哪种方法取决于实际需求和操作习惯。无论选择哪种方法,都需要确保数据的完整性和一致性。通过上述方法,您可以轻松实现将Excel中的数字格式转换为文本格式,提高工作效率。
相关问答FAQs:
1. 如何将Excel中显示的数字格式改为文本格式?
- 问题: Excel中打开的数字显示为“#”,该如何将其改为文本格式?
- 回答: 若要将Excel中显示的数字格式改为文本格式,可以按照以下步骤进行操作:
- 选中需要改为文本格式的单元格或区域;
- 在主菜单中选择“格式”,然后选择“单元格”;
- 在“数字”选项卡中选择“文本”;
- 点击“确定”按钮,将所选单元格或区域的格式改为文本格式。
2. 为什么Excel打开时会显示“#”,该怎么处理?
- 问题: 在Excel中打开文件时,有些单元格显示为“#”,该如何解决这个问题?
- 回答: 当Excel中的数据无法完整显示时,会显示为“#”。这通常是由于单元格宽度不足、数字格式错误或者公式错误所导致的。要解决这个问题,可以尝试以下方法:
- 调整单元格宽度,确保数据能够完整显示;
- 检查单元格的数字格式,将其调整为适当的格式;
- 检查单元格中的公式,确保公式的正确性。
3. 如何避免Excel打开时显示“#”的问题?
- 问题: 每次在Excel中打开文件时,都会出现一些单元格显示为“#”,该如何避免这个问题?
- 回答: 要避免Excel打开时显示“#”的问题,可以采取以下措施:
- 在输入数据时,确保单元格宽度足够,以避免数据被截断;
- 在输入数据时,选择合适的数字格式,以确保数据能够正确显示;
- 在使用公式时,确保公式的正确性,避免出现错误的结果;
- 定期检查和修复文件中的错误,以确保数据的准确性和完整性。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4407686